The location is a curse and positive! It’s very close to pubs, food joints etc but the noise from the freeway is mental. It had a rec room and kitchen area out the front with sink, oven and cooktop which was handy if you didn’t bring your own cooking gear. Be aware you can’t use your own fire pits for cooking and heat. Because of this we brought a small gas cooker along. Being dog friendly was awesome as I would never travel without ours. Cost was $71/night.

We were at this campsite for 2 nights and were positively surprised.
We stayed on a powered slapsite, and paid 61 AUD per night, which is cheap considering that we were there during the Christmas period and booked the same day we arrived.
Super nice and modern facilities, the best toilets and bathrooms we have experienced on our 3 week road trip. Nice kitchen facilities too.
Clean and neat washing and drying room with the possibility to hang your clothes up, however very expensive. 7 dollars to wash and 8 to dry, without a doubt the most expensive we have experienced.
Really friendly staff and dog😊 and nice to help.
The site is right next to the road, so not a great location and noise can occur, however our site was far enough away so this did not bother us.
